Writ Petition filed under Article 226 of the Constitution of India for issuance of Writ of Certiorarified Mandamus, calling for the records of the impugned eviction notice in Na.Ka.Aa.No.1/3722/2019 in his proceedings by the fifth respondent dated 23.06.2021 and quash the same as illegal and consequently direct the fifth respondent not to remove the alleged encroachment from the petitioner's dwelling house, situated at Pavali Panchayat, Pavali Village, Virudhunagar Taluk, Virudhunagar District, comprising in the Survey No.286/5 consisting of 0.78 sq. meter without following the due process of law.

************ [Order of the Court was made by T.S.SIVAGNANAM, J.] With the consent on either side, this Writ Petition itself is taken up for final disposal.

2.We have heard Mr.L.Prabhu, learned Counsel appearing for the petitioner, Mr.R.Baskaran, learned Standing Counsel for Government appearing for the respondents 1 to 3, 5 & 6 and Mr.A.Baskaran, learned Standing Counsel for Government appearing for the fourth respondent.

3.The petitioner has challenged the proceedings of the respondent dated 23.06.2021, which is a notice of eviction under Section 6 of the Tamil Nadu Land Encroachment Act, 1905, stating that the petitioner is not an encroacher, but he is the pattathar. Before issuing the impugned eviction notice, no notice under Section 7 of the Act was issued to the petitioner. Therefore, the proceedings are in violation of principles of natural justice and also against the provisions of the Act.

4.Considering the submissions made by the learned Counsel for the petitioner, we direct the petitioner to consider the impugned notice as a show cause notice and submit his objections / reply within a period of fifteen [15] days from the date of receipt of a copy of this order. Upon receipt of the reply, the third respondent is directed to conduct an enquiry into the matter, examine the documents that the petitioner may produce and offer an opportunity of personal hearing to the petitioner or her authorised representatives and pass a speaking order within a period of fifteen [15] days from the date of receipt on which enquiry is completed. Till then, the petitioner shall not be evicted from the land in question.

5.Accordingly, the Writ Petition stands disposed of. However, there shall be no order as to costs. Consequently, the connected miscellaneous petition is closed.
